The average price of a used 1992 Toyota on our marketplace is $11,161 based on 31 active listings nationwide. Prices range from $1,251 to $26,271. You can also browse Toyota under $15,000 or Toyota under $25,000 to match your budget.

Used 1992 Toyota vehicles on our marketplace have an average of 171,034 miles. About 10% of listings are under 60,000 miles and 0% are under 30,000 miles. Mileage is one of the biggest factors in pricing — lower-mileage units typically command a noticeable premium.

Toyota is consistently ranked among the more reliable brands by J.D. Power and Consumer Reports. Most 1992 Toyota model years earn solid reliability scores, and well-maintained vehicles regularly reach 200,000+ miles with routine maintenance.

Depending on year, trim and powertrain, a 1992 Toyota typically delivers around 25–32 city / 30–40 highway MPG for gas models. Hybrid and plug-in hybrid variants, where available, can improve combined fuel economy significantly.
